Introduction
It's time to break out the party hats and celebrate International Red Panda Day on September 18! This special day was created to help raise awareness about these adorable, endangered species. It is also a great opportunity for conservationists around the world to come together and share their knowledge of red pandas with others. The first International Red Panda Day was observed in 2015, but its importance has only grown since then.
